Transaction 581a602041b23c2c938c5bb0166adc02d009d3bb052eae5c068902f7b36bac23
1 Input
1 Output
-
581a602041b23c2c938c5bb0166adc02d009d3bb052eae5c068902f7b36bac23:0
- value
- 944129
- script pubkey
- OP_0 OP_PUSHBYTES_20 7ed6c4a8096c463d2b2a4373cd751910fe2a02c7
- address
- bc1q0mtvf2qfd3rr62e2gdeu6agezrlz5qk8mc5jf7